Little Night by Luanne Rice

This novel, with some  mystery, is the story of 2 generations of secretive, abusive families and how the daughters learn to cope. The story is set in the Chelsea district of NYC.   One sister is convicted and spends time in jail for the attack on the other sister's husband.   The second sister goes to Denmark and raises her family with her artistic and abusive husband.   All comes back together in NY.
